Perianal abscess a collection of infected material is termed an abscess a perianal abscess appears as a tender lump underneath the skin around the anus although these appear to originate on the skin, they generally begin within the anal canal and then track outward to the skin. Most cases of perianal abscesses are sporadic, though there are certain situations which elevate the risk for developing the disease, such as diabetes mellitus, crohns disease, chronic corticosteroid treatment and others. The infection originates most often from an obstructed anal crypt gland, with the resultant pus collecting in the subcutaneous tissue, intersphincteric plane, or beyond ischiorectal space or supralevator space where various types of anorectal abscesses form.
